Guay, David Adalbert was born on June 14, 1973 in Lewiston, Maine, United States. Son of Raymond R. and Diane Lauziere Guay.
Bachelor of Science in Biology, Bates College, 1995. Master of Science in Marine Biology, University California, San Diego, 1997.
Instructor department biology Bowdoin College, Brunswick, Maine, 1997—2005, field director Coastal Studies Center, Orr's Island, 1998. Emergency Medical Technician Orr's and and Bailey Islands Rescue/Cundy's Harbor Rescue, Harpswell, 1999—2004. Instructor Center for Environmental Programs, School for Earth, Environment and Society Bowling Green State University, Ohio, since 2005.
Educational consultant in marine biology, since 2000. Member steering committee New Meadows River Watershed Project, 1999-2001. Lead instructor Bowdoin College Coastal Institute for Middle School Teachers, Bowdoin College Coastal Studies Center, Brunswick, Maine.
Chairman Harpswell Conservation Commission, 1998-2001. Board directors Orr's and Bailey Island Fire Department, 2000-2002. Member Society for the Study of Evolution, National Marine Educators Association (bd, directors, chapter representative 2004-2005), Gulf of Maine Marine Educators Association (board directors 2002-2005, secretary 2002-2003, president 2004-2005), Great Lakes Educators Aquatic and Marine Sciences (Michigan representative board directors since 2006), New England Estuarine Research Society, Maine Science Teachers Association, Phi Beta Kappa, Gamma of Maine, Sigma Xi.
